Cox et al v. Swift Transportation Co. of Arizona, LLC et al
Plaintiff: Adam Cox and Kimberly Cox
Defendant: Swift Transportation Co. of Arizona, LLC, Sai Wai and Pyae Maung
Case Number: 4:2018cv00117
Filed: March 2, 2018
Court: US District Court for the Northern District of Oklahoma
Office: Tulsa Office
County: XX US, Outside State
Presiding Judge: Claire V Eagan
Presiding Judge: Jodi F Jayne
Nature of Suit: Motor Vehicle
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 1332
Jury Demanded By: Both
